From 7ed4ff6984d9b32abc482059d0cc409d95a728e5 Mon Sep 17 00:00:00 2001 From: jariy17 Date: Tue, 2 Jun 2026 17:20:44 +0000 Subject: [PATCH 1/2] ci: skip bearer token integ tests pending AgentCredentialProviderService fix AgentCredentialProviderService in us-east-1 is returning 500 InternalServerException on ListPaymentInstruments and CreatePaymentSession. Waiting for payments oncall to investigate. --- tests_integ/payments/test_payment_manager.py | 3 +++ 1 file changed, 3 insertions(+) diff --git a/tests_integ/payments/test_payment_manager.py b/tests_integ/payments/test_payment_manager.py index b4fd5e95..f035fe02 100644 --- a/tests_integ/payments/test_payment_manager.py +++ b/tests_integ/payments/test_payment_manager.py @@ -1100,6 +1100,7 @@ def _retry_with_backoff(fn, max_attempts=5, initial_delay=5): raise time.sleep(initial_delay * (2**attempt)) + @pytest.mark.skip(reason="AgentCredentialProviderService returning 500 in us-east-1 — waiting for payments oncall to investigate") def test_bearer_token_real_api_call(self): """Test a real API call using bearer token from Cognito. @@ -1120,6 +1121,7 @@ def test_bearer_token_real_api_call(self): assert isinstance(result, dict) assert "paymentInstruments" in result + @pytest.mark.skip(reason="AgentCredentialProviderService returning 500 in us-east-1 — waiting for payments oncall to investigate") def test_token_provider_real_api_call(self): """Test a real API call using token_provider with Cognito. @@ -1144,6 +1146,7 @@ def cognito_provider(): assert "paymentInstruments" in result assert call_count["n"] >= 1 + @pytest.mark.skip(reason="AgentCredentialProviderService returning 500 in us-east-1 — waiting for payments oncall to investigate") def test_bearer_create_session_real_api_call(self): """Test creating a payment session using bearer token auth. From 1fcc13891db9934ebb3cabba7055b8033728cd1e Mon Sep 17 00:00:00 2001 From: jariy17 Date: Tue, 2 Jun 2026 17:23:17 +0000 Subject: [PATCH 2/2] fix: shorten skip reason to pass E501 line length check --- tests_integ/payments/test_payment_manager.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/tests_integ/payments/test_payment_manager.py b/tests_integ/payments/test_payment_manager.py index f035fe02..63a7209b 100644 --- a/tests_integ/payments/test_payment_manager.py +++ b/tests_integ/payments/test_payment_manager.py @@ -1100,7 +1100,7 @@ def _retry_with_backoff(fn, max_attempts=5, initial_delay=5): raise time.sleep(initial_delay * (2**attempt)) - @pytest.mark.skip(reason="AgentCredentialProviderService returning 500 in us-east-1 — waiting for payments oncall to investigate") + @pytest.mark.skip(reason="AgentCredentialProviderService 500 in us-east-1, payments oncall investigating") def test_bearer_token_real_api_call(self): """Test a real API call using bearer token from Cognito. @@ -1121,7 +1121,7 @@ def test_bearer_token_real_api_call(self): assert isinstance(result, dict) assert "paymentInstruments" in result - @pytest.mark.skip(reason="AgentCredentialProviderService returning 500 in us-east-1 — waiting for payments oncall to investigate") + @pytest.mark.skip(reason="AgentCredentialProviderService 500 in us-east-1, payments oncall investigating") def test_token_provider_real_api_call(self): """Test a real API call using token_provider with Cognito. @@ -1146,7 +1146,7 @@ def cognito_provider(): assert "paymentInstruments" in result assert call_count["n"] >= 1 - @pytest.mark.skip(reason="AgentCredentialProviderService returning 500 in us-east-1 — waiting for payments oncall to investigate") + @pytest.mark.skip(reason="AgentCredentialProviderService 500 in us-east-1, payments oncall investigating") def test_bearer_create_session_real_api_call(self): """Test creating a payment session using bearer token auth.